PolarDB MySQL 与 RDS MySQL选型比较
PolarDB MySQL 与 RDS MySQL 在原理、性能、成本三方面存在本质差异,核心对比如下:
一、架构原理
RDS MySQL
采用传统一体式架构:计算(CPU/内存)与存储(云盘)耦合部署。主备实例通过 Binlog 异步或半同步复制实现高可用,扩容需停机或重启,存储上限通常为 3 TB。PolarDB MySQL
基于 云原生架构,实现 计算与存储分离:- 共享分布式存储:主节点 + 最多15个只读节点共享同一份数据,新增只读节点无需数据复制。
- RDMA 高速网络:计算节点与存储节点间通过 RDMA 互联,降低 I/O 延迟。
- 强一致性:基于 Parallel-Raft 协议,三副本强同步,RPO=0,RTO<10秒。
二、性能对比
| 规格(CPU/内存) | 产品 | 最大连接数 | PSL5 最大 IOPS |
|---|---|---|---|
| 2核8 GB | PolarDB MySQL | 2,000 | 16,000 |
| RDS MySQL | ~2,000 | ≤4,000 | |
| 8核32 GB | PolarDB MySQL | 10,000 | 54,000 |
| RDS MySQL | ~6,000 | ≤12,000 |
关键优势:
- 同配置下,PolarDB IOPS 提升 3~4.5倍;
- 写入路径仅依赖 Redo Log(无需 Binlog 复制),写性能显著优于 RDS;
- 支持 HTAP,分析查询不影响 OLTP 业务。
三、成本对比(包年包月,中国内地)
| 规格 | 产品 | 月价 | 存储容量 | 存储计费方式 |
|---|---|---|---|---|
| 2核8 GB | PolarDB MySQL | 560元 | 100 TB | 按实际用量自动扩缩 |
| RDS MySQL | ≈900元 | 2~3 TB | 需预设上限 | |
| 8核32 GB | PolarDB MySQL | 3,300元 | 100 TB | 按实际用量自动扩缩 |
| RDS MySQL | ≈3,300元 | 2~3 TB | 需预设上限 |
成本优势:
- 存储容量 提升30~50倍,且按量付费,无闲置浪费;
- 新增只读节点 仅付计算费用(共享存储);
- PSL4 存储支持 Smart-SSD 压缩,成本再降 40%。
四、选型建议
- 选 PolarDB MySQL:高并发、大存储(>3TB)、强弹性、HTAP 实时分析场景(如电商、SaaS、金融核心系统)。
- 选 RDS MySQL:中小规模、预算敏感、无极致性能/扩展需求的稳态业务。
希望以上信息能帮到您,如有其他问题,欢迎随时提出!
相关链接
什么是PolarDB MySQL企业版 兼容MySQL的云原生混合事务分析数据库-PolarDB MySQL企业版-云原生数据库 PolarDB-阿里云云原生数据库PolarDB MySQL版云原生数据库 PolarDB(PolarDB) |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-mysql/what-is-polardb-for-mysql-enterprise-edition
产品优势 |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/product-advantages
如何选择通用规格和独享规格 |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-mysql/how-to-select-generic-and-exclusive-specifications
常见问题 |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-mysql/calculation-package/
常见问题 |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-mysql/faq-7
PolarDB-X 2.0和1.0功能对比 |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-xscale/feature-comparison-between-polardb-x-2-0-and-polardb-x-1
如何基于LSM-tree架构实现一写多读 |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-mysql/implement-an-one-primary-and-multi-read-architecture-based-on-lsm-trees
PolarDB三层解耦(CXL) | 云原生数据库 PolarDB https://help.aliyun.com/zh/polardb/polardb-for-mysql/user-guide/cxl-based-disaggregated-architecture-for-polardb
- 本文标签: 数据库 MySQL
- 本文链接: https://t-leader.cn/article/10
- 版权声明: 本文由站长原创发布,转载请遵循《署名-非商业性使用-相同方式共享 4.0 国际 (CC BY-NC-SA 4.0)》许可协议授权